简要总结
· Marathon running is a demanding endurance sport that places significant physiological stress on the body, often leading to the accumulation of metabolic byproducts such as lactate. (3)
· Elevated blood lactate levels can impede performance and contribute to fatigue during prolonged exercise. As such, optimizing recovery strategies becomes crucial for enhancing marathon runners’ performance and overall well-being.(1)
· Active recovery techniques have garnered attention for their potential to expedite the removal of lactate from the bloodstream, thereby facilitating quicker recovery and potentially improving subsequent performance.
· These techniques encompass a range of dynamic movements and exercises performed at low intensity during the post-exercise period.
· Previous research has explored various active recovery interventions, including light jogging, cycling, and dynamic stretching, and their effects on lactate clearance in athletes across different disciplines. However, the specific impact of these techniques on blood lactate levels in marathon runners remains an area of ongoing investigation.
· Understanding the efficacy of active recovery strategies tailored to marathon runners is essential for developing evidence-based recommendations that optimize training adaptations and performance outcomes. Moreover, elucidating the physiological mechanisms underlying the observed effects can provide valuable insights into the intricate interplay between exercise, recovery, and performance enhancement in endurance athletes.
